My process is purely manual. I use black micro-pigment pens with stippling and hatching techniques on acid-free archival paper to ensure the detail lasts. Because I work from one high-resolution photo, I really focus on the eyes and fur texture to make sure the sketch actually looks like your specific buddy, not just a generic drawing.

The Technique
I use a fine-line pen technique—lots of tiny dots and lines—to build up depth and texture. It takes time, usually 5 to 7 days, but that is how I capture the nuances of fur and expression.
